The Sempacherstrasse in Zurich was named in memory of the Battle of Sempach, which took place on July 9, 1386, where Arnold von Winkelried from Unterwalden sacrificed himself to help the Waldstätte achieve victory over the armies of Duke Leopold of Austria.
